    Job Description

    Objectives/Purpose:

    • The Gastrointestinal & Inflammation (GI2) Therapeutic Area Lead in DMPK&M will have strong scientific and strategic leadership to impact broad responsibilities on the pipeline, talent, and strategy. This role will supervise and lead a team of DMPK&M project representatives and Modeling & Simulation (M&S) scientists responsible for delivering on Takeda's research pipeline in the GI2 therapeutic area.

    • This role is responsible for oversight on the DMPK&M strategy of the GI2 portfolio and ensures the execution of DMPK&M project plans, translation, and dose optimization strategies, as well as review of regulatory filings.

    • This role will participate in therapeutic area-driven discussions and partner with cross-functional stakeholders to align on Takeda's strategic framework. Key deliverables will be contributing to portfolio strategy and global business operations within DMPK&M. 

    • Demonstrates leadership experience in guiding talented teams and is a key member of the Global DMPK&M leadership team that drives department strategy, creates a positive and effective department culture, and strengthens partnerships across the Research and Development organizations within Takeda.

    Scope:

    • Leads a team of DMPK project representatives and modeling scientists who have key scientific and strategic input to research projects to enable Takeda to meet its global research goals.

    • Accountable for strategic planning and scientific oversight of the discovery and development portfolio for the GI2 therapeutic area.

    • Actively supports DMPK&M Head in strategic execution of DMPK&M Vision and Mission.

    • Drives the development of organizational culture and capabilities by building strong alliances across the Research and Development organizations within Takeda.

    Scientific responsibilities:

    • Provides scientific leadership and strategic guidance on stage-appropriate questions related to DMPK&M to ensure the selection and development of clinical candidates with optimal drug development characteristics.

    • Builds and enhances an external network to keep a pulse on scientific developments, novel strategies, partnership opportunities, and the latest competitive and regulatory landscape, particularly in relation to the GI2 therapeutic areas.

    • Advises, reviews, and approves, on behalf of DMPK&M, milestone presentations and PRC narratives. Oversees and participates in regulatory activities, including the review and approval of robust and fit-for-purpose submission packages in the GI2 therapeutic area.

    Strategic responsibilities:

    • Act as the DMPK&M functional representative in governance committees and discussions regarding prioritization, strategy, resources, timelines, and decision-making criteria.

    • As the DMPK&M GI2 Therapeutic Area Lead, this role will facilitate the alignment of DMPK&M strategy with DDU and TAU portfolio goals.

    • Collaborate with DDU and TAU senior leaders, communicating needs, strategy, and execution plans, while consulting with DMPK leadership to ensure resources and goals are aligned.

    • Accountable for appropriate resourcing of project support by collaborating with the Global DMPK&M leadership team.

    • Resources and reviews in-licensing evaluations for their respective therapeutic area. 

    Management responsibilities:

    • Actively attract, develop, and retain talent.

    Qualifications:

    • Good understanding of the (NS, GI2 or ONC) DDU/TAU project portfolio, disease indications, and typical DMPK&M considerations for patients

    • Deep drug discovery and development experience and profound DMPK&M expertise required.

    • Experience in managing preclinical scientists and preparation of INDs, CTDs, NDAs, and MAAs.

    • Proactive, innovative, with good problem-solving skills.

    • Exceptional leadership, coaching, employee development skills.

    • Ability to work strategically in a cross functional team and matrix environment.

    • In-depth knowledge of the functional area, business strategies, and the company's goals.

    • Excellent written, presentation, and verbal communication skills.

    • A track record of sustained, significant scientific contributions in DMPK and modeling, as demonstrated by publications and presentations.

    Education:

    • PhD degree in a scientific discipline with 15+ years experience, MS with 21+ years experience, or BS with 23+ years experience including at least 9 years of Industry experience in pharmaceutical DMPK and modeling
